What AI Search Optimization Actually Does
Traditional SEO optimizes for Google crawlers. AI search optimization prepares your content for large language models that answer buyer questions directly. These models don't crawl the live web in real time; they rely on training data, retrieval-augmented generation (RAG) systems, and structured knowledge bases. An AI search optimization tool makes your brand understandable and recommendable inside those systems.
The core job is building a high-relevance semantic index about your product, competitors, use cases, and value proposition. When a buyer asks ChatGPT who to choose, the model needs clear source material to understand who you serve and why you win. Tools achieve this through structured FAQ layers, schema markup, brand-memory prompts, and semantic indexing that maps your offerings to buyer intent.

Setup and Integration Reality
Implementation friction kills projects. SeaText's self-serve tier adds a single script tag in 60 seconds with no site rebuilds. Enterprise deployments offer 0ms edge execution and zero redirect latency. Ask vendors:
- What code changes are required?
- Does it work with your CMS, CDN, and tag manager?
- Can you test on a staging environment before production?
- What happens if you uninstall — does data persist?
A tool that promises "no engineering needed" but requires custom schema injection or server-side rendering changes will stall. Verify the integration path matches your stack.
Coverage Across AI Models
Buyers use different AI assistants. ChatGPT leads in consumer adoption, but Claude dominates technical workflows and Gemini integrates with Google Workspace. A tool that only optimizes for one model leaves gaps. Confirm which models the vendor's semantic index feeds, how frequently they update, and whether they support model-specific prompt formats (e.g., ChatGPT's memory feature vs. Claude's system prompts).

Limitations and When This Advice Doesn't Apply
This framework assumes you already have product-market fit and a functioning website. If you're pre-launch, focus on core positioning first. It also assumes your buyers actually use AI search — verify with customer surveys or analytics. In industries where purchasing decisions happen offline or through procurement portals, AI search visibility matters less.

Decision Framework: Step-by-Step
- Audit current AI visibility: Ask ChatGPT, Claude, and Gemini to recommend solutions in your category. Note whether your brand appears and what inaccuracies exist.
- Map buyer journey: Identify which AI platforms your prospects use at each stage (research, comparison, vendor selection).
- List must-have capabilities: From the four buckets above, mark which are non-negotiable.
